Benefits of Using Smart Pet Feeders

Smart pet feeders offer a range of benefits that can simplify your life and improve your pet’s well-being. One of the most significant advantages is the ability to maintain a consistent feeding schedule, even when you’re away from home.

This is particularly useful for pet owners who work long hours or travel frequently. Automatic pet feeders also help in portion control, preventing overfeeding and promoting a healthy weight for your pet.

Many smart feeders come equipped with features like mobile app control and customizable feeding schedules. These features allow you to adjust feeding times and amounts remotely, ensuring your pet’s dietary needs are always met.

Some advanced models even include built-in cameras and microphones, allowing you to monitor your pet during feeding times and interact with them remotely. This can provide peace of mind and help alleviate any anxiety you might have about leaving your pet alone.

Beyond the convenience of remote control, smart feeders contribute significantly to your pet’s overall health. Consistent feeding times regulate your pet’s metabolism, leading to better digestion and nutrient absorption. This consistency is especially beneficial for pets with diabetes or other health conditions that require strict dietary management.

Choosing the Right Smart Pet Feeder

Selecting the right smart pet feeder requires careful consideration of your pet’s needs and your specific requirements. Consider the size and type of food your pet eats when evaluating different models.

Ensure the feeder can accommodate the food size and type to prevent jams or dispensing issues. Also, think about the capacity of the feeder and how often you’ll need to refill it.

If you have multiple pets, look for a feeder that can dispense food into separate bowls or consider purchasing multiple feeders. This ensures each pet gets the correct amount of food and prevents competition during feeding times.

Another important factor is the feeder’s power source. Some feeders use batteries, while others require a wired connection, so choose one that fits your home setup and preferences.

The material of the food bowl is also a crucial consideration. Stainless steel bowls are generally recommended as they are hygienic, easy to clean, and resistant to bacteria. Avoid plastic bowls, as they can harbor bacteria and may leach harmful chemicals into your pet’s food.

Consider the feeder’s design and stability. A wide base and non-slip feet can prevent the feeder from being knocked over, especially by larger or more enthusiastic pets. Look for feeders with a secure lid to prevent your pet from accessing the food reservoir and overeating.

Evaluate the feeder’s cleaning requirements. Some feeders have removable parts that are dishwasher-safe, making cleaning quick and easy. Regular cleaning is essential to prevent the buildup of bacteria and ensure your pet’s food stays fresh.

Considerations for Home Assistant Integration

When choosing a smart pet feeder for integration with Home Assistant, compatibility is key. Look for feeders that offer local control options or have existing integrations available through Home Assistant.

Avoid feeders that rely solely on cloud services, as these can be unreliable and may not offer the level of control you desire. Local control ensures that your feeder will continue to function even if your internet connection goes down.

Pay attention to the type of communication protocol the feeder uses. Some feeders use Wi-Fi, while others use Bluetooth or Zigbee. Wi-Fi is generally the most convenient option, as it allows you to control the feeder from anywhere with an internet connection. However, Bluetooth and Zigbee can offer better range and reliability in some situations.

Finally, consider the security implications of integrating a smart pet feeder into your home network. Ensure the feeder uses strong encryption and that you change the default password to prevent unauthorized access. Regularly update the feeder’s firmware to patch any security vulnerabilities.

Integrating Your Pet Feeder with Home Assistant

Integrating your automatic pet feeder with Home Assistant allows you to create powerful automations and monitor your pet’s feeding habits. The first step is to identify the type of integration your feeder supports.

Some feeders may have a direct integration available through the Home Assistant integrations directory. Others may require you to use a custom component or MQTT to communicate with the feeder.

To install a direct integration, navigate to the Home Assistant integrations page and search for your feeder’s brand or model. Follow the on-screen instructions to connect your feeder to Home Assistant, which usually involves entering your feeder’s login credentials or API key.

If a direct integration isn’t available, you may need to use MQTT. This involves setting up an MQTT broker and configuring your feeder to publish and subscribe to specific MQTT topics. Once configured, you can create Home Assistant entities to control and monitor your feeder through MQTT.

Before starting the integration process, ensure that your Home Assistant instance is up-to-date. This will ensure that you have the latest features and bug fixes, which can help prevent compatibility issues. Also, make sure that your smart pet feeder is connected to your Wi-Fi network and that you have its IP address or hostname.

If you’re using a custom component, download the component files and place them in the `custom_components` directory in your Home Assistant configuration folder. You may need to create this directory if it doesn’t already exist. After placing the files, restart Home Assistant to load the custom component.

When configuring MQTT, you’ll need to define the MQTT topics for controlling the feeder and receiving status updates. Refer to the feeder’s documentation or API specifications for the correct topic names and message formats. Use the Home Assistant MQTT integration to subscribe to the status topics and publish commands to the control topics.

After successfully integrating your pet feeder with Home Assistant, test the integration thoroughly to ensure that it’s working correctly. Try dispensing food manually through Home Assistant and verify that the feeder responds as expected. Also, monitor the status updates to ensure that Home Assistant is receiving accurate information about the feeder’s state.

Setting Up Feeding Schedules and Automations

Once your smart pet feeder is integrated with Home Assistant, you can start setting up feeding schedules and automations. Begin by creating a basic automation that dispenses food at specific times of the day.

Use the Home Assistant automation editor to define the trigger (time) and the action (dispense food). For example, you can set the feeder to dispense food at 7:00 AM and 6:00 PM every day.

To make your automations more sophisticated, consider adding conditions. This ensures the feeder only dispenses food under certain circumstances. For example, you might want to prevent the feeder from dispensing food if you’re already home and have manually fed your pet.

You can also create automations that adjust feeding schedules based on external factors. For instance, you could use a weather integration to reduce the amount of food dispensed on hot days when your pet is less active.

Consider creating input helpers in Home Assistant to easily adjust feeding schedules and portion sizes. Input numbers and input datetimes can be used to create a user-friendly interface for modifying these parameters without having to edit the automations directly. This allows for quick adjustments based on your pet’s needs or your personal preferences.

Implement notifications to alert you when the feeder has dispensed food, when the food level is low, or if there is an error. This can be done using the Home Assistant notification service, which supports various platforms such as mobile phones, email, and voice assistants. These notifications can help you stay informed about your pet’s feeding schedule and address any issues promptly.

Utilize the Home Assistant scripting feature to create more complex feeding routines. For example, you can create a script that dispenses a small amount of food as a reward for your pet after they complete a training session. This can be integrated with other smart home devices, such as a smart treat dispenser, to create a comprehensive reward system.

Explore the use of templates in your automations to dynamically adjust feeding parameters based on various factors. For instance, you can use a template to calculate the appropriate food portion size based on your pet’s weight and activity level, which can be obtained from a smart activity tracker. This allows for highly personalized and automated feeding schedules that cater to your pet’s individual needs.

Monitoring Pet Feeding Habits

Monitoring your pet’s feeding habits is crucial for their health and well-being. Home Assistant allows you to track various aspects of your pet’s feeding behavior, providing valuable insights into their dietary needs.

Use the history graph card in Home Assistant to visualize your pet’s feeding schedule and food consumption over time. This can help you identify any changes in their eating habits that might indicate a health issue.

Set up notifications to alert you if your pet skips a meal or eats significantly less than usual. This allows you to address any potential problems promptly and consult with your veterinarian if necessary.

If your smart pet feeder has a built-in camera, you can use it to monitor your pet during feeding times. This can help you identify any behavioral issues, such as food aggression or anxiety, that might affect their eating habits.

Implement a system for tracking your pet’s weight and correlating it with their food consumption. This can be done using a smart scale or by manually entering weight data into Home Assistant. By analyzing the relationship between weight and food intake, you can identify any potential weight gain or loss and adjust the feeding schedule accordingly.

Use the Home Assistant statistics integration to calculate various metrics related to your pet’s feeding habits. This can include average food consumption per day, the number of meals skipped per week, and the time between meals. These statistics can provide valuable insights into your pet’s feeding patterns and help you identify any trends or anomalies.

Integrate your smart pet feeder with your pet’s activity tracker to correlate their activity levels with their food consumption. This can help you determine whether your pet is getting enough exercise and whether their feeding schedule is appropriate for their activity level. For example, you may need to increase the amount of food dispensed on days when your pet is more active.

Consider using the Home Assistant recorder integration to store historical data about your pet’s feeding habits. This allows you to analyze long-term trends and identify any subtle changes in their eating behavior that might not be immediately apparent. This data can be invaluable for tracking your pet’s health and well-being over time.

Troubleshooting Smart Pet Feeder Issues

Like any smart device, smart pet feeders can sometimes encounter issues. One common problem is the feeder not dispensing food correctly.

This could be due to a jam in the dispensing mechanism or an empty food reservoir. Check the feeder regularly to ensure it’s clean and properly filled with food.

Another potential issue is connectivity problems. If your feeder loses connection to your Wi-Fi network, it may not be able to dispense food according to the set schedule. Ensure your Wi-Fi network is stable and that the feeder is within range of your router.

If you’re using a custom integration or MQTT, double-check your configuration settings to ensure they are correct. Verify that the MQTT topics and payloads are properly configured and that the feeder is publishing and subscribing to the correct topics.

If the feeder is not dispensing food, check the dispensing mechanism for any obstructions. Remove any debris or food particles that may be blocking the mechanism. Also, ensure that the food reservoir is properly seated and that the food is flowing freely into the dispensing area.

If you’re experiencing connectivity issues, try restarting your Wi-Fi router and the smart pet feeder. This can often resolve temporary network problems. Also, check the feeder’s documentation for any troubleshooting tips related to Wi-Fi connectivity.

If you’re using a custom integration, check the Home Assistant logs for any error messages related to the integration. This can provide valuable clues about the cause of the problem. Also, make sure that the custom component is up-to-date and compatible with your version of Home Assistant.

If you’ve tried all of the above troubleshooting steps and are still experiencing problems, contact the manufacturer’s customer support for assistance. They may be able to provide more specific troubleshooting tips or arrange for a repair or replacement of the feeder.

Security and Privacy Considerations

When integrating smart devices into your home, security and privacy are paramount. Ensure your smart pet feeder uses strong encryption to protect your data and prevent unauthorized access.

Avoid using default passwords and regularly update your feeder’s firmware to patch any security vulnerabilities. If possible, choose a feeder that offers local control options, as this reduces your reliance on cloud services and minimizes the risk of data breaches.

Consider creating a separate Wi-Fi network for your smart home devices to isolate them from your main network. This can help prevent hackers from gaining access to your sensitive data if one of your devices is compromised.

Also, review the privacy policies of the feeder’s manufacturer and understand how your data is being collected and used. Opt for feeders that prioritize user privacy and offer transparent data handling practices.

Enable two-factor authentication (2FA) on your Home Assistant account to protect it from unauthorized access. This adds an extra layer of security by requiring a second verification code in addition to your password. Use a strong and unique password for your Home Assistant account and avoid reusing passwords from other websites or services.

Regularly review the permissions granted to your Home Assistant integrations and custom components. Ensure that each integration only has access to the data and services it needs to function properly. Revoke any unnecessary permissions to minimize the risk of data breaches.

Consider using a virtual private network (VPN) to encrypt your internet traffic and protect your privacy when accessing your Home Assistant instance remotely. This can help prevent eavesdropping and protect your data from being intercepted by malicious actors.

Be cautious about sharing your Home Assistant configuration or data with third parties. Only share information with trusted sources and avoid posting sensitive data on public forums or online communities. Always anonymize your data before sharing it to protect your privacy.
